UM1978-13-S:BiTe

A material that is NOT an approved mineral species
This page is currently not sponsored. Click here to sponsor this page.
Formula:
Bi3Te2S2
One of many Bi-Te-S species known. Compare Unnamed (Bi Telluride Sulphide IV).
Modern re-investigation needed.

In veins from the vicinity of Kraków, Małopolskie, Poland, together with scheelite, wolframite, tetradymite, tellurobismuthite, rucklidgeite, hessite and so-called csiklovaite.
